Title: Boot leak (not the usual suspects).
Post by: Lap on 23 January 2010, 15:16
I've got a 1990 Digi and it's got the dreaded leaking boot in the driverside corner just down from the tail light. 

I've done a search and I've read the http://www.matey-matey.com/leak_prevention.shtml guide but that hasn't helped. It is not the light cluster seal and it's not the badge fixings either nor is it the lock. The rear screen wash pipe has not come adrift and there are no missing grommets in the boot.  :undecided:

I've pulled the trim back and you can see the water dripping down from behind the parcel shelf support so must be coming from the C pillar. I've tested the sunroof drain and it seems OK. I'm stumped! 

Anyone else had this?
